Day 1 – Waterfalls, Black Sands & Northern Lights

From waterfalls pouring straight out of glaciers to volcanic beaches shaped by the Atlantic, this journey showcases the very best of Iceland’s south coast.

Our first highlights are two of the region’s most powerful waterfalls. At Seljalandsfoss, glacier meltwater spills over a high cliff, and in the right conditions, you can follow the path that leads behind the falling water. Nearby, the mighty Skógafoss crashes down with raw force, while a staircase beside the falls offers elevated views over the surrounding landscape.

We then make our way to the dramatic shoreline of Reynisfjara, where black sand, basalt columns, and pounding waves create one of Iceland’s most iconic scenes. Lunch is enjoyed at the Black Beach Restaurant, with panoramic views of the coast.

The drive continues past the village of Vík and along the vast landscapes of Vatnajökull National Park, a region defined by glaciers, ice caps, and dramatic mountain peaks.

Day 2 – Glacier Discovery in Vatnajökull National Park

Glaciers, sweeping ice fields, and ever-changing natural formations define the day as we explore the dramatic landscapes of Iceland’s south-east in the soft light of summer.

The experience begins at Jökulsárlón Glacier Lagoon, where enormous icebergs drift slowly across the shimmering water after breaking away from the glacier. Seals are often spotted swimming between the ice, adding life to this already surreal setting. Just across the road, fragments of ice wash ashore at Diamond Beach, sparkling against the black volcanic sand like scattered crystals.

The adventure continues with a journey onto the glacier itself. Traveling by super jeep, we head into a remote glacial area before setting off on foot for a guided glacier hike. Walking across the ancient ice, you’ll discover deep crevasses, sculpted ridges, and striking formations shaped by centuries of movement and meltwater. Along the way, your guide will share insights into this constantly changing environment—creating perfect moments for unforgettable photos.

With long summer daylight and open landscapes, this is the ideal season to truly experience the scale and beauty of Vatnajökull up close.

After this once-in-a-lifetime experience, we begin the scenic drive back toward Reykjavík. A relaxed late lunch at a local restaurant rounds off the day, with arrival in the city comfortably in time for dinner—bringing your Private Glacier Lagoon 2-Day Tour to a memorable close.
